Alexandra vs Cadiz Climate & Distance Between

Spain flag
  • The distance between Alexandra, New Zealand and Cadiz, Spain is approximately 18,981 km or 11,795 mi.
  • To reach Alexandra in this distance one would set out from Cadiz bearing 160.9° or SSE and follow the great circles arc to approach Alexandra bearing 21.9° or NNE .
  • Alexandra has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k) whereas Cadiz has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a).
  • Alexandra is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ome whereas Cadiz is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 7.6 °C (13.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 2.5 °C (4.5°F) more in Alexandra.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 306 mm (12 in) less which is equivalent to 306 l/m² (7.51 US gal/ft²) or 3,060,000 l/ha (327,134 US gal/ac) less. About 1/2 as much.
  • There are 980 fewer hours of sunlight per year in Alexandra. In whichever way circa 2h 40' less per day or about 2/3 as many.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 9.4° lower in Alexandra than in Cadiz.
